What Makes a Solar Charger "Efficient" for iPhones?

An efficient solar charger for your iPhone delivers power quickly and reliably, even in less-than-ideal sunlight conditions. Key factors include the panel’s power conversion efficiency, its wattage, and the presence of advanced charging technologies.

  • Wattage: Higher wattage generally means faster charging, assuming sufficient sunlight. Look for panels with at least 15-20 watts for a decent iPhone charging experience.
  • Power Conversion Efficiency: This refers to how well the solar cells convert sunlight into electricity. Higher percentages (e.g., 20-25%) are more efficient.
  • Charge Controller Technology: Modern chargers often include smart IC chips that optimize power delivery for your iPhone, preventing overcharging and maximizing speed. Technologies like Power Delivery (PD) or Quick Charge (QC) can significantly speed up charging times.
  • Portability and Design: While not directly related to electrical efficiency, a charger that is easy to carry and set up in sunny spots contributes to its overall usefulness.

Maximizing Your iPhone’s Solar Charging Efficiency

Even with the most efficient solar charger, several factors influence how well your iPhone charges. Understanding these can help you get the most out of your solar setup.

  • Direct Sunlight is Key: Solar chargers perform best under direct, unobstructed sunlight. Clouds, shade, and even haze can significantly reduce their output.
  • Angle Matters: Position your solar panel to face the sun directly. Adjusting the angle throughout the day as the sun moves can improve charging performance.
  • Temperature: Extremely high temperatures can reduce the efficiency of solar panels. If possible, keep the panels in a location that gets sun but isn’t excessively hot.
  • Clean Panels: Dust and dirt on the solar cells can block sunlight. Wipe them down regularly with a soft cloth.
  • iPhone’s Charging State: An iPhone that is completely dead will draw more power initially. If your iPhone is already partially charged, the charging speed might appear slower as it reaches full capacity.

### What is the fastest way to charge an iPhone with solar power?

The fastest way to charge an iPhone with solar power is to use a high-wattage (20W or more) portable solar panel with multiple USB ports that support fast-charging protocols like Power Delivery (PD). Ensure the panel is placed in direct, bright sunlight and angled optimally towards the sun.

### Can I charge my iPhone directly from a solar panel?

Yes, you can charge your iPhone directly from many solar panels, especially portable ones. These panels typically have USB ports that allow you to connect your iPhone’s charging cable. However, the charging speed will heavily depend on the panel’s wattage and the intensity of the sunlight.

### Are solar power banks worth it for iPhones?

Solar power banks can be worth it for iPhones as a backup charging solution, especially for emergencies or when you’re off the grid for extended periods. However, the solar panels on most power banks are relatively small and slow to charge. They are best for topping up the power bank itself over time, rather than for rapid iPhone charging.
